Composite Frac Plug Elastomeric Gripper Assembly
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Existing composite frac plugs used in staged wellbore completion are time-consuming to drill out after well stimulation, due to their durability requirements under extreme fluid pressures.
Innovation Solution
A novel composite frac plug design featuring a shorter and lighter structure with an elastomeric gripper assembly and a single slip assembly, which includes circumferentially spaced inserts and slips to grip the well casing, facilitating quicker milling out by reducing the number of components and enhancing ease of removal.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Reliability
If composite frac plugs are constructed with durable materials to withstand extreme fluid pressures, then reliability is improved, but the time required to drill out the plugs increases
Solution Approach 1:
The frac plug is divided into two distinct segments: a durable upper portion (mandrel and sealing elements) that withstands extreme pressures, and a removable lower portion (gripper assembly with inserts) that is optimized for quick removal. This segmentation allows each part to be optimized for its specific function - the upper portion for durability and the lower portion for ease of removal.
Solution Approach 2:
The lower gripper assembly with its inserts is designed as a disposable component that is easily drilled out and discarded after serving its temporary function of gripping the casing during setting. This allows the use of less durable, easier-to-remove materials in the lower portion while maintaining overall system reliability through the durable upper portion.
2Reliability
If multiple slips are used to grip the casing, then setting reliability is improved, but device complexity increases
Solution Approach 1:
The patent merges the gripping function into a single integrated elastomeric gripper assembly that contains multiple inserts working together. Instead of having separate slip assemblies at different locations, all gripping elements are combined into one assembly that sets simultaneously, reducing the number of moving parts and potential failure points while maintaining reliable gripping.
Solution Approach 2:
The elastomeric gripper assembly serves multiple functions: it grips the casing to set the plug, provides structural support during the fracturing operation, and is designed to be easily removed during drilling out. This multi-functionality reduces the need for separate components for each function.
3Strength
If a longer and heavier frac plug design is used to ensure durability, then strength is improved, but productivity decreases
Solution Approach 1:
The plug is segmented into a durable upper portion and a removable lower portion, allowing the upper portion to be stronger and more robust while the lower portion is minimized for quick removal. This segmentation enables the overall plug to be optimized for both strength and removal speed.
Solution Approach 2:
Different portions of the plug have different structural qualities optimized for their specific functions. The upper mandrel and sealing elements are constructed with high strength materials and robust geometry to withstand extreme pressures, while the lower gripper assembly is designed with lighter construction and fewer inserts to facilitate rapid drilling out.

A composite frac plug has an elastomeric gripper assembly in place of an up-hole set of slips. The elastomeric gripper assembly permits the composite frac plug to be shorter and lighter and more rapidly drilled out after fracking is completed.
